Main duties of the job

The role will include phlebotomy, injections, wound care, urinalysis, ECGs, diabetic foot checks, suture removal, INR clinics, room stocking and ordering.

This is an interesting and fulfilling role in a forward thinking practice where nurse/HCA involvement and engagement is seen as a key aspect in our future development. We are very keen to support the successful applicant with their training and development.

Person Specification

Qualifications

Essential

  • English and Maths GCSE (or equivalent)
  • NVQ Level 2 in Health and Social Care
  • Care Certificate
  • Previous experience working as an HCA
  • Strong organisational skills
  • Ability to work well under pressure
  • Experience of taking bloods, blood pressure, ECGs, and other clinical observations
  • Excellent communication skills
  • Able to work independently
  • Good IT skills and ability to use clinical systems
  • Friendly, reliable, punctual, and professional
  • Willingness to learn and develop
  • Flexible and adaptable to meet the needs of the practice

Desirable

  • Evidence of further learning (e.g. wound care, immunisations, INRs)
  • Experience using EMIS Web
  • Previous experience working as an HCA in General Practice

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.
